No Military Flyover at Fenway Park: Boston Red Sox Home Opener 2026 (2026)

The absence of a military flyover at the Boston Red Sox's home opener at Fenway Park has sparked curiosity and raised questions among fans and observers alike. This annual tradition, a symbol of patriotism and support for the armed forces, has been a staple of the Red Sox's opening day celebrations for many years. However, this year, the flyover will not take place, and the reasons behind this decision offer an intriguing glimpse into the complexities of military operations and the challenges of balancing public events with ongoing missions.

The Impact of War

The ongoing war with Iran has undoubtedly influenced the decision to cancel the flyover. Senior Master Sgt. Michael Davis of the Vermont Air National Guard cited "ongoing mission operations and commitments" as the reason for their inability to participate. This highlights the reality that military personnel and assets are often stretched thin during times of conflict, with priorities shifting towards active combat operations rather than ceremonial duties.

Volunteer Basis and Unit Availability

A key factor in the absence of the flyover is the volunteer nature of these events. As explained by U.S. Air Force spokesperson Jennifer Bentley, all flyovers are organized on a volunteer basis at the unit level. The Red Sox team, despite their efforts, were unable to secure a unit willing and able to participate. This reveals the intricate logistics and coordination required for such displays, as well as the challenges of aligning military operations with public events.

Military Presence at Fenway

While the flyover may be absent, the Red Sox have ensured a military presence at Fenway for the home opener. Members of the Vermont Army National Guard and the Massachusetts Army and Air Force National Guard will present the colors, a symbolic gesture of respect and appreciation for the armed forces. This alternative arrangement demonstrates the team's commitment to honoring military traditions, even in the face of logistical challenges.
